What is SSL Monitoring?
SSL monitoring tracks your SSL/TLS certificates for validity and expiration. It helps prevent the dreaded 'Your connection is not private' warnings that scare away visitors and hurt SEO.
Technical Details
The monitor connects to your server via TLS, retrieves the certificate chain, and validates certificate validity, expiration date, issuer trust, and chain completeness. It alerts based on configurable warning thresholds.

| Option | Type | Required |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
domain | string | Required | - | Domain name to check SSL certificate for |
warning_days | number | Optional | 30 | Days before expiry to trigger warning (default: 30) |
Best Practice
Set warning thresholds based on your certificate renewal process. 30 days is standard, but consider 60+ days for certificates requiring manual renewal.
